Turn-by-turn directions
The snowshoe hike starts at the Sonnenhof inn. The trail leads slightly uphill, crosses a road and continues on a slightly undulating terrain to the scenically beautiful Egelsee, which was formed after the last ice age. A wide reed belt surrounds the lake. The hike continues to the edge of the forest, then climbs slightly to the Fliehof schnapps distillery. In a long loop, the path leads past the Wimmwaldsiedlung. From here you have a wonderful view of Abtenau and the backdrop of the Tennengebirge mountains. Sloping slightly, the trail now leads back to the starting point of the snowshoe hike.

Getting there
Coming from the direction of Vienna on the A 1 or from the direction of Munich on the A9, junction Salzburg and continue on the A10 - Tauernautobahn, exit Golling-Abtenau, exit 28 or exit Lammertal-Hüttau, exit 56/60 and then on the Lammertal-Bundesstraße to Abtenau.
Leave the main road at Abtenau-West (Lagerhaus), turn left twice after the sports facilities in the direction of the Abtenau adventure pool.
